Summary: Commercial and public pools rely on chlorine for safe water, but each chlorine type—stabilized solids, liquid chlorine, cal hypo, and salt-chlorination systems—has distinct pros, cons, and operational impacts. Choosing the right one affects water quality, maintenance demands, cost, staff workload, and guest experience. This guide explains how each option performs in high-use aquatic...
